How do you boil lettuce for tadpoles?

How do you boil lettuce for tadpoles?

Boil the lettuce for 10 to 15 minutes and then drain it. Chop it up a little, and then you can lay it on a tray to freeze it. For average home ponds, use an icecube tray- 1 cube every couple of days should be enough. For smaller tanks, just lay some flat on a tray and freeze it, and keep it in a baggie in the freezer.

Do tadpoles eat boiled lettuce?

Pet tadpoles can eat a variety of different foods, but it is best to stick to a mostly herbivorous diet. Some of the best foods for pet species are boiled cabbage or lettuce. Both vegetables contain calcium and protein that help a tadpole grow legs.

Can you feed tadpoles romaine lettuce?

When your tank is set up and ready gather your tadpoles and introduce them to their new habitat. After that, you’ll have to boil romaine lettuce to feed them in tiny pieces or order algae wafers or aquatic frog and tadpole food to feed them. They should be fed every three to four days.

What Lettuce is best for tadpoles?

Tadpoles will eat greens including lettuce (not cos or iceberg), broccoli, or baby spinach. It is best to rinse and freeze these before feeding.

Why do you boil lettuce for tadpoles?

When the lettuce is boiled, frozen, and thawed, those cell walls are weakened. That makes it easier for the tadpoles to eat. You cook once and then have food ready, quickly, whenever it’s time to feed the little tadpoles. The food stays frozen and healthy right up until you thaw it again.

Why can’t tadpoles eat iceberg lettuce?

Iceberg lettuce has barely any nutrition for humans, and we humans eat other types of food to supplement our nutrition. For tiny tadpoles, that is all that they are eating all day long. If that food has zero nutrition, they just can’t grow. Iceberg lettuce just doesn’t have what they need to grow big and strong.

What kind of food do you feed a tadpole?

During this stage, feed your tadpole one tadpole pellet daily. There are a few commercial diets available and are the best choice for your tadpole. Boiling lettuce does not produce suitable nutrition for a developing frog. You can coat the pellet in a vitamin/mineral mix for amphibians if desired.
